About this artwork

This painting is one of a series of four works depicting the seasons, originally commissioned as tapestry cartoons to decorate the dining room of the Prince and Princess of Asturias at the El Pardo Palace.

Did you know?

While Goya is often associated with the dark and somber themes of his later years, this piece showcases the artist's early talent for light-hearted, decorative compositions. It was created specifically as a design for a tapestry, intended to create a pleasant and harmonious atmosphere for royal dining spaces.
